In other college football games:

Occidental 22, Trinity 10--Mark Collinsworth’s second field goal, a 35-yarder with 12 minutes 7 seconds left, broke a 10-10 tie, lifting host Occidental to a nonconference win.

Trinity (0-5) had tied the game on Tarpon Wiseman’s 32-yard third-quarter field goal. Wiseman had a chance to tie the game with 8:16 left, but missed a 43-yarder.

Occidental scored a safety when Robert Patterson tackled quarterback Mike Hinton in the end zone with 2:50 remaining. Quarterback Derrick Williams added an insurance score on a 45-yard run with 34 seconds left.

Occidental (3-2) took a 10-7 second-quarter lead on a 95-yard pass play from Williams to Charles Jordan, who fumbled on his 40-yard line, recovered the ball at the 47 and outsprinted two defenders into the end zone.
